This was the Boston Massacre. It happened on March 5, 1770, in Boston, Massachusetts. British soldiers killed 5 civilians, and injured 6 others. British troops had been stationed in Boston to enforce unpopular Parliamentary legislation. A mob formed around some British soldiers, and in response, they fired into the crowd, instantly killing 3 people and wounding others. 2 more people died later of wounds sustained in the incident.

Crispus Attucks 1723 - March 5, 1770, was killed in the Boston Massacre in Boston, Massachusetts. He has been named as the first martyr of the American Revolution.

The Boston Massacre took place on March 5, 1770. Crispus Attucks is said to have been the first person, and the only African American, killed during the massacre.
